How to calculate the poultry to natural gas futures ratio

Poultry to Natural Gas Futures ratio = Poultry price per Kilogram ÷ Natural Gas Futures price per Million British Thermal Units

The two legs use different units, so the result is a rate — Million British Thermal Unitss of natural gas futures per Kilogram of poultry — rather than a plain count.

Worked example, live prices: $7.24 ÷ $2.77 = 2.614. The inverse is 0.3826.
